Q. Digital Public Infrastructure has been central to India's welfare delivery model. Examine this using the Ayushman Bharat Digital Mission as a case study. (15 marks, 250 words)

Digital Public Infrastructure (DPI) — interoperable, population-scale digital systems like Aadhaar and UPI — has re-engineered India's welfare delivery from paper-based, siloed schemes to consent-based, targeted service. The Ayushman Bharat Digital Mission (ABDM), launched nationally on 27 September 2021 after a 2020 pilot in six UTs, applies this template to health [2].

How ABDM functions as health DPI - Digital identity at scale: the 14-digit ABHA ID lets citizens link and share records with consent; accounts grew from 14.7 crore (2021) to over 90 crore (2026) [1]. - Interoperable registries: HPR and HFR map providers and facilities, while HIE-CM enables cross-provider record exchange [1]. - Modular, layered design: like India Stack, components (UHI, NHCX) stack over a common identity layer [1].

Welfare-delivery gains - Inclusion: nearly 50% of ABHA holders are women, signalling reduced gender gaps in access [1]. - Reach: Uttar Pradesh leads with 15.3+ crore ABHAs; Rajasthan and Maharashtra each cross 7 crore [1]. - Efficiency: NHCX aims to digitise and speed insurance-claims processing, curbing fraud [1].

Limitations - Account creation ≠ actual record linkage or continuity of care. - Uneven state saturation raises equity concerns; sensitive health data heightens privacy risks needing robust consent governance [1].

ABDM demonstrates that DPI converts identity into leverage for equitable, efficient welfare — yet its promise depends on genuine interoperability, last-mile inclusion, and strong data-protection safeguards, aligning digital governance with SDG-3's universal health coverage.
